Rowan Atkinson's mischievous, accident-prone Mr. Bean makes the jump from TV to feature film with this slapstick comedy that had audiences laughing around the world. Sent by his London art museum bosses (who were happy to get rid of him) to oversee the moving of "Whistler's Mother" to an L.A. gallery, Bean proceeds to wreak transatlantic havoc on everyone who comes in contact with him. Peter MacNicol, Pamela Reed, Harris Yulin, and Burt Reynolds also star. 91 min.
